Women are Redefining Wealth.
Women now earn more bachelor’s degrees than men in a market that values college educations. In law schools, women have been the majority since 2015. In medicine, women broke the 50% mark in 2019. 3
21%
of women with $5m+ in investable assets are owners of a business, self-employed or entrepreneurs 4
75%
of women under the age of 45 now manage their own finances 5
Women control about 40% to 45% of personal wealth, a Credit Suisse report concluded, and this figure continues to rise. 6
Private companies owned by women contribute about $1.9 trillion to the American economy and employ more than 9.4 million people. 7
Boston Consulting Group projected that this year, women are expected to control $72 trillion (32%) of global private wealth. 8

The New Face of Wealth is Female
Old ideas about wealth and affluence are fading as we break through societal boundaries.
Independent, educated, and ambitious, we are participating in the economy at higher rates, controlling a bigger share of personal wealth, holding more seats in Congress, and leading more major companies than ever.
As our influence grows, so does our impact on the economy.
